在探讨Julia这门编程语言的价值时,我们不得不思考其背后的哲学、特性以及它在不同领域的应用。Julia以其高效、简洁和可扩展性赢得了众多开发者的青睐,那么它到底值多少钱呢?这个问题没有一个确切的答案,因为它不仅仅关乎金钱的价值,更涉及到时间、效率和创新等多个维度。
首先,从技术角度来说,Julia是近年来迅速崛起的一种高性能动态类型语言。它的设计目标是成为一个能够处理复杂科学计算、机器学习和数据分析的强大工具。相较于Python或R等传统语言,Julia具有更快的执行速度和更高的内存利用率,这使得它在需要快速计算的场景中表现更加出色。因此,对于那些追求高效率和高性能的应用开发而言,投资于Julia的学习和使用是值得的。
其次,从经济角度来看,学习一门新的编程语言需要时间和成本。虽然Julia本身并不提供直接的付费服务,但通过参加在线课程、阅读书籍和参与社区活动等方式进行学习,这些资源往往需要一定的费用。此外,掌握Julia的能力还可以提高就业竞争力,对于希望进入科技行业的人来说,这笔投资可能会在未来带来丰厚的回报。因此,将一部分预算用于学习Julia是否划算,这取决于个人的职业规划和发展方向。
再次,从长远发展的角度来看,选择一种新兴且具有潜力的语言作为职业发展方向,可以避免被技术浪潮淘汰的风险。随着人工智能、大数据等领域的发展,具备相关技能的人才需求日益增长。而Julia因其强大的功能和易学性,在这些领域内展现出巨大的潜力。因此,投资于Julia的学习和实践,不仅能够提升个人的技术水平,还可能为未来的职业生涯打下坚实的基础。
最后,考虑到Julia的开源性质,对于一些非营利组织或者小型团队而言,使用Julia的成本相对较低。开源软件通常不会收取高昂的许可费,这为那些预算有限但又渴望利用先进技术解决问题的团体提供了便利。同时,开源社区的支持也为Julia的发展注入了源源不断的动力,使得这一语言能够在不断迭代中保持活力。
综上所述,对于那些愿意投入时间和精力来学习Julia的人来说,它不仅仅是一种编程语言,更是一种潜在的财富。然而,投资任何东西都需要权衡利弊,因此在做出决定之前,务必充分考虑自己的需求、兴趣以及长远目标。